HIGHGATE CEMETERY, Hampstead, London. Graves in the fog of the West Cemetery. Photographed by John Gay in 1992

This print captures the ethereal beauty of Highgate Cemetery, located in the serene neighborhood of Hampstead, London. Taken by renowned photographer John Gay in 1992, this image showcases a hauntingly atmospheric scene within the West Cemetery. As a dense fog envelops the graves, an air of mystery and tranquility permeates through every corner. Highgate Cemetery has long been revered as one of London's most iconic burial grounds, boasting a rich history dating back to its establishment in 1839.
